Background: Why a Checklist Matters for Food Blogs

Food photography galleries serve multiple functions—recipe illustration, brand identity, and reader engagement. Inconsistent lighting, missing alt text, or cluttered backgrounds can undermine trust and hurt discoverability. The concept of a “dish gallery checklist” emerged as bloggers recognized that each photo in a series must meet baseline technical and editorial standards. Early checklists focused on composition basics; modern versions include metadata, mobile responsiveness, and cross-platform formatting.

Key Concerns Facing Bloggers Today

  • Consistency across posts – Readers expect a uniform look whether browsing a single recipe or a multi-course feature.
  • Loading performance – Large, unoptimized galleries slow page speed, affecting both user experience and search ranking.
  • Mobile-first presentation – A majority of visits now occur on phones; galleries must load quickly and display clearly on small screens.
  • SEO and accessibility – Missing file names, captions, or alt attributes limit discoverability and exclude visually impaired audiences.
  • Social media repurposing – Photos used in galleries are often shared on other channels, requiring consistent branding and sizing.

Likely Impact of a Structured Gallery Checklist

Adopting a systematic checklist can reduce editing time by standardizing pre- and post-production steps. Bloggers who implement one typically report fewer reshoots and a more predictable workflow. For readers, the result is a seamless browsing experience that builds trust and encourages recipe saving. From a business perspective, search engines may reward galleries that load efficiently and provide clear alt text, potentially lifting organic traffic within a modest range over several months.
